congrats on your pr . thats still a lot of heavy reps before a pr attempt , for a 300 attempt i would have done something like this .
barx20
135x12
185x6
225x4
250x1
275x1
300x1
im guessing if you did 255x6 and 285x3 and you were still able to get 300x1 you could have gotten at least another 5 or 10 pounds more if you hadnt done so many heavy reps first .your basicly doing a workout before a pr attempt , try doing a good warmup similar to my example followed by a pr attempt then drop down and get your reps in .

hende you dont need to be maxing out every week either. you gonna get injured. maxing out should be done no more than once a month at your level of lifting. leave you ego at the door and train smart.

mudge to answer you question on gene's shirt...... does it matter what he was wearin? but for the record he claims its a dbl ply poly by inzer. phil told me he picked it up and checked it out and it appears to be just that. its called a phemom by inzer. kinda unique in that its a open back poly. not many of those around. usually the denims and the canvas' are open back. but you know what? regardless of the shirt the man took 965 down and up under strict judging. if you feet move, you ass comes off the bench or uneven lockout you get redlighted. how many guys that strict at the gym? the bar has to be motionless at the bottom as well before the head judge gives the press command too.
